Where it is

The portside quarter of Ibiza Town, at the foot of the Dalt Vila walls and along the harbour, adjoining Sa Penya.

What it is

Narrow lanes full of shops, boutiques, bars and restaurants lead up from the harbour towards the city wall; in summer the evening hippie market adds to the mix. The quarter is ideal for browsing by day and going out at night, blending seamlessly into the queer scene of lower Sa Penya. With its harbour views and Mediterranean bustle, it is one of the liveliest parts of Ibiza Town.

History

Like neighbouring Sa Penya, La Marina grew out of the medieval port activity, when merchants, sailors and dock workers settled here. Carrer de la Mare de Déu still marks the boundary between the two quarters. From an old seafaring and trading district it gradually became the commercial and social heart of the city.
